This course provides comprehensive training in the use and management of internal communication systems on board ships. Students learn the operation of equipment such as talk-back systems, PA/GA systems, telephone networks, engine room telegraphs, intercom units, and alarm signaling devices. The course also covers troubleshooting basics, routine testing, communication protocols, and integration with safety and emergency procedures. Emphasis is placed on ensuring clear, reliable communication to support safe and efficient shipboard operations.
